What is rPET Fibre and Why is It Important?

rpet-fibre

rPET fibre is produced by recycling used PET bottles into polyester staple fibre. The process includes collection, cleaning, melting, and converting plastic into fibre. This helps reduce plastic waste while creating valuable textile material.

Challenges in rPET Fibre Export

Quality Consistency Issues

Maintaining global standards is crucial for recycled fibre manufacturers. Variations in raw material quality can affect the final output of polyester staple fibre. Consistent quality control processes are required to meet international buyer expectations.

Price Fluctuations

Changes in raw material availability can affect pricing of polyester staple fibre. Market demand and supply imbalances also influence cost stability. This makes pricing unpredictable for exporters and buyers in long-term contracts.

Competition from Other Countries

Countries like China and Vietnam are strong competitors in recycled polyester export. They often offer aggressive pricing and large-scale production capabilities. Indian exporters must focus on quality and reliability to stay competitive.

Regulatory and Compliance Challenges

Exporters must meet strict environmental and quality certifications. Global buyers demand compliance with standards like GRS and sustainability norms. Failure to meet regulations can result in shipment delays or rejection.

Export Process of rPET Fibre from India (Step-by-Step)

1. Collection of PET Bottle Waste

Used plastic bottles are collected from various sources to ensure a steady supply of raw material for recycling.

2. Sorting and Cleaning Process

The collected bottles are sorted by type and color, then thoroughly cleaned to remove impurities and contaminants.

3. Recycling into Fibre (Hollow Conjugated or Solid Fibre)

Clean PET flakes are melted and processed into recycled polyester fibre, including hollow conjugated fibre or solid fibre types.

4. Quality Testing and Certification

The produced fibre undergoes strict quality checks and meets required certifications to match international export standards.

5. Packaging and Shipping

The finished fibre is compressed, packed securely, and prepared for safe transportation to global markets.

6. Export Documentation and Compliance

All necessary export documents and compliance requirements are completed to ensure smooth international trade and delivery.
